My clipboard keys (cut Ctrl+X, copy Ctrl+C, paste Ctrl+V) don work. What happened?

0

There was a bug in TOAD 7.5 where the “plsqlkeys.bin” file would get corrupted if you viewed the “Key assignments” tab under Editor Options. If you have TOAD 7.5.2 or earlier, please try the following: Close TOAD. Delete “plsqlkeys.bin” from your \User Files directory. Reopen TOAD and see whether those keys now work. These problems seem to be fixed in TOAD 7.6 There have been shortcut key assignments reported in the beta, however. We are trying to track down the source of the problem in this case.
